Clam Shell Decoction

文蛤汤wen ge tang
1 source

7 herbs·from Jingui Yaolue (Essential Prescriptions of the Golden Cabinet)

In the《Jingui Yaolue》tradition, this formula is described for great thirst with greedy drinking after vomiting, and also for mild wind with a tight pulse and headache. A historical indication, not a modern diagnostic or treatment recommendation.

Source
传统主治(traditional context, not a modern clinical claim):吐後,渴欲得水而貪飲者,文蛤湯主之;…

Jingui Yaolue (Essential Prescriptions of the Golden Cabinet)《金匮要略》呕吐哕下利病脉证治第十七·文蛤汤证(19条)

Composition
  • Clam (Wen ge)五兩
  • Ephedra三兩
  • Licorice三兩
  • Fresh Ginger (Sheng jiang)三兩
  • Gypsum (Shi gao)五兩
  • Apricot Kernel (Xing ren)五十枚
  • Jujube (Da zao)十二枚
